Transcribed Image Text:Lab03-08. We can erase data elements from a random file because the connected stream in memory is in fact an array. We
erase a data item by shifting the rest of the items one position toward the beginning of the stream. However, shifting
creates a duplicate data item at the end. In an array, we reduce the size to avoid using that duplicate. In the case of a
stream, we must change the last element to a dummy. We know that a file of characters can be accessed randomly
because the size of a character is fixed. Assume that you have the following file of characters:
ABCDEFGHIJKLMNOPQRSTUVWXYZ
Write a program that erases any character in the file given its position (0 to 25). Remember to change the duplicate
character in the end to a null character.
